Specifications
- Model Series: Eaton 9E
- Capacity: 6000 VA (6 kVA)
- Active Power Output: 4800 W – 5400 W (depending on variant)
- Topology: Online Double-Conversion (continuous power conditioning)
- Form Factor: Tower / Rack-convertible (3U equivalent in some models)
- Input Connection: Hardwired (fixed electrical installation)
- Output Connection: Hardwired (for direct load connection)
- Nominal Input Voltage: 230V (supports 200/208/220/230/240V range)
- Input Frequency Range: 40–70 Hz
- Output Voltage: 230V AC (pure sine wave)
- Power Factor: ≥ 0.99 input PF / ~0.8–1 output PF (model dependent)
- Efficiency: Up to ~90–95% depending on load and mode
- Waveform: Pure Sine Wave
- Battery Type: Internal sealed lead-acid (expandable with external battery modules in some versions)
- Recharge Time: Typically 4–8 hours to 90% (load dependent)
- Transfer Time: 0 ms (online double conversion – no switching delay)
- Communication Ports: USB, RS232, optional SNMP/network card slot
- Display: LCD status panel (load, battery, input/output voltage, alarms)
- Protection Features:
- Overload protection
- Short circuit protection
- Surge and spike suppression
- Over-temperature protection
- Operating Temperature: 0°C to 40°C
- Noise Level: ~45–55 dB (varies with load and cooling)
- Weight: ~45–70 kg (varies by battery configuration)
- Dimensions: Approx. 686 × 440 × 130 mm (model dependent)
- Installation Type: Permanent electrical installation (requires electrician)
Features – Eaton 9E UPS 6000 VA / 4800 W
1. Online Double-Conversion Technology
The Eaton 9E 6000VA uses online double-conversion technology, which means it continuously converts incoming AC power to DC and back to AC. This process ensures that connected equipment always receives clean, stable, and regulated power without interruptions, even during power cuts or severe voltage fluctuations. As a result, there is zero transfer time when switching to battery mode, making it highly reliable for critical systems.

4. Pure Sine Wave Output
The UPS delivers a pure sine wave output, which closely matches utility-grade electricity. This ensures compatibility with sensitive electronic equipment and prevents issues such as overheating, noise, or performance instability. It also helps extend the lifespan of connected devices by providing clean and consistent power.
